Let $f$ be a function such that $f(x+y) = x + f(y)$ for any two real numbers $x$ and $y$. if $f(0) = 2$, then what is $f(2012)?$
marusya05 [52]

<span>Given:

f(0) = 2</span>

So first of all, we let x = 2012, y = 0: 

<span>
Then, F(2012) = 2012 + f(0)

Since f(0) = 2, then f(2012) = 2012 + 2 = 2014.

Exhibit 12-4 In the past, 35% of the students at ABC University were in the Business College, 35% of the students were in the Li
snow_lady [41]

Answer:

b. multinomial population

Step-by-step explanation:

The data is categorical and non-overlapping. That is, there are multiple options(either the student is in the Liberal Arts College, Business College or Education College), and he cannot be in more than one option.

So this is an example of a multinomial population.
